了解BMI的定义及其计算公式是掌握 Excel 数据处理的第一步。BMI 是 body mass index(身体质量指数)的缩写,它通过身高和体重两个基础数据,以千克/平方米为单位,来评估身体脂肪分布与健康状态的一种标准化方法。其核心公式为 BMI = 体重 (kg) / (身高 (m))^2。这一简单的数学关系在 Excel 中可以被高效自动化。传统的计算方式往往需要手动输入多个数据点并反复核对,既耗时又容易出错。而在 Excel 中,利用单元格引用、函数公式以及图表功能,我们可以搭建起一个既准确又灵活的计算模型。借助界域职考网xinlishi.cc 提供的专业工具,我们将学会如何将这些静态数据转化为动态分析结果,从而提升工作效率并做出更科学的决策。
一、建立基础计算模型与数据导入
要想在 Excel 中准确计算 BMI,首要任务是构建清晰的数据结构。这一步至关重要,因为它决定了后续所有运算的逻辑起点。
- 准备数据源
首先,需要收集足够的样本数据,包括每一行记录的体重数值和身高数值。这些数据应严格按照身高与体重的顺序排列,保持数据的一致性和完整性。 - 设置列头与单元格式
在第一列输入“体重”、“身高”等文字标签,确保其他列的数据能正确对齐。接着设置单元格格式,将体重列设置为数字格式,而身高列设置为文本格式,以防止后续计算出现格式混乱的问题。例如,设置身高为 170.6 时,单元格内应显示为 170.60,确保计算精度不受影响。 - 快速输入起始公式
在第二行第一个单元格(假设该行为第 1 行数据),输入核心的 BMI 计算公式:`=体重单元格引用 / (身高单元格引用)^2`。输入完成后,按下回车键即可看到初步计算结果。
通常情况下,身高单位默认为厘米,而公式中要求的是米。因此,将输入的身高单位由厘米转换为米是这一步的关键转换。例如,将"170 厘米”输入到单元格中后,若直接使用原数值计算,结果会偏大。正确的做法是将单元格引用替换为除以 100 后的数值,或者在输入公式时明确指定单位为米。通过这种方式,可以确保计算结果符合国际通用的标准。
二、利用公式自动化处理多行数据
完成单行计算后,如何快速应用到整张表格的每一行数据?这是本章节的核心内容。通过利用 Excel 的引用功能和组合函数,可以实现批量计算的自动化。
- 利用单元格引用替换数值
假设 A 列数据为体重(千克),B 列数据为身高(厘米),C 列用于存放结果。在 C2 单元格输入公式:`=B2/((A2+B2)/100)^2`。这个公式的含义是将 A 列数值除以 100 得到米,再乘以自身得到平方米,最后用 B2 除以该平方米数。当鼠标悬停在 B2 单元格上,系统会自动将其左上角的引用替换为 B1 的引用,从而将计算逻辑直接应用到相邻行。 - 应用到整个数据范围
选中 C 列的目标区域(从 B2 单元格开始到最后一行),再次输入上述公式,按 Enter 键。Excel 会自动填充公式,完成整列数据的批量计算。 - 验证计算准确性
计算完成后,在 C 列添加一行小数点,将 C2 单元格的内容向右拖动填充至 C30。此时,C30 单元格将显示 24.92,表示该样本的 BMI 指数为 24.92。这一过程不仅节省了计算时间,还显著减少了人为输入错误的可能性。
在实际操作中,有时候身高数据可能记录成厘米,有时则可能以分米或米为单位。此时,需要根据实际数据源灵活调整公式中的单位转换因子。如果身高单位不明确,可以在输入公式时添加 `100` 或 `/100` 等条件运算符,或者使用 `IFERROR` 函数来捕获可能的参数错误,确保计算结果的稳定性。
三、进阶技巧:图表可视化与趋势分析
仅仅得到计算结果是不够的,如何将枯燥的数字转化为直观的图表,是提升数据分析深度的关键。通过图表,我们可以清晰地观察到数据的变化趋势和健康分布情况。
- 插入柱状图与折线图
选中包含 BMI 值数据的区域,右键点击选择“插入”选项卡,然后选择“柱状图”或“折线图”。将图表类型设置为“簇状柱形图”,并选择“右轴”以显示 BMI 数值。设置图表标题为“不同样本的 BMI 指数分析”,这样能让人一眼看出数据的高低起伏。 - 添加数据标签
选中生成的图表,点击选中柱子上的数据标签,将 BMI 数值显示在柱子上或下方区域。这样,每个数据点都能被清晰地识别,无需再依赖数字下方的总结表格。 - 利用条件格式高亮异常值
这是一个非常有用的功能。点击“开始”选项卡中的“条件格式”按钮,选择“突出显示单元格规则”,然后点击“大于”。在弹出的对话框中,输入一个数值阈值,例如 26。这将自动将所有大于 26 的 BMI 值标记为红色背景。这样,能够显示明显超重或肥胖的样本就能一目了然,便于快速筛选出问题群体。
通过上述图表与条件格式的协同工作,原本平铺直叙的 Excel 表格就变成了一个生动的数据展示工具。管理者可以迅速判断出哪些高风险人群需要重点关注,从而为制定针对性的干预措施提供有力的数据支持。同时,动态图表也能随着数据的更新而即时反映变化,实现了从静态报告到动态监控的转变。
四、终极方案:自动更新与实时计算
随着业务数据的不断变动,静态的公式模型可能显得不够及时。通过引入自动更新功能,我们可以构建一个能够响应实时变化的计算引擎。
- 利用 VBA 宏或动态数组
最强大的功能在于实现真正的实时响应。通过使用简单的 VBA 宏,可以在数据源发生变化时自动触发计算。例如,每当 A 列数据更新时,系统能自动重新计算并更新 C 列结果。此外,利用动态数组功能,可以根据模糊搜索条件(如搜索特定的体重范围)自动过滤并更新对应列的数据,无需手动切换视图或重新输入。 - 定期备份与数据校验
在自动化计算的过程中,必须注意数据的备份。建议每进行一次大规模的数据导入或公式调整,就进行一次完整的备份。同时,建立简单的校验机制,定期检查计算结果是否合乎逻辑,例如检查 BMI 数值是否大于 18.5,以确保数据的整体质量。 - 团队协作流程优化
在团队协作环境中,可以建立标准化的操作文档。规定每个成员在修改数据或计算公式时,必须先更新计算结果,再进行下一步操作。这样,不仅保证了数据的准确性,也降低了对他人的依赖,提升了整体工作效率。
最终,通过高级技巧的运用,我们可以将 BMI 计算从简单的数学运算升级为智能化的数据管理工具。这一切的基础都是对Excel功能的熟练掌握,也是专业能力的体现。在界域职考网xinlishi.cc 的长期实践中,我们积累了大量的成功案例,帮助无数用户解决了复杂的计算难题。希望本文中的技巧与方法,能成为你职场中的得力助手。

最后需要强调的是,在应用这些公式和技巧时,务必仔细检查数据的准确性。虽然 Excel 提供了强大的计算能力,但数据的源头质量决定了最终结果的可靠性。只有在真实、准确的数据基础上,构建的模型才能发挥真正的价值,帮助个体做出明智的健康与生活方式的选择。